Local Emergency Boarding: A Guide to Understanding and Accessing Services
In times of crisis, whether due to natural catastrophes, unexpected mishaps, or health emergency situations, the need for immediate shelter and security becomes paramount. Local emergency boarding services are an important resource that can supply short-term accommodations for people and households in need. This post aims to shed light on local emergency boarding services, what they use, how to access them, and some essential factors to consider for their reliable use.
What is Local Emergency Boarding?
Local emergency boarding describes a temporary housing solution that is offered by various companies, consisting of government agencies, non-profits, and sometimes personal entities, during emergencies. This service is developed to provide instant shelter to individuals and families displaced due to different unexpected scenarios, consisting of:
Natural catastrophes (hurricanes, floods, wildfires)Building evacuations due to fires, security threats, or other emergenciesDomestic violence scenariosHealth-related crises (pandemics)Displacement due to significant infrastructure failures
These boarding services are generally provided totally free of charge or at a very little cost, making sure that those in need have access to safe and secure real estate.

Accessing Local Emergency Boarding Services
When faced with an emergency, accessing local emergency boarding services can be a simple procedure if people know where to look and how to continue. Here's a detailed guide:
Assess Your Situation: Determine the level of emergency and the type of shelter or boarding needed.
Contact Local Authorities: Reach out to local emergency management agencies (typically found on city or county federal government sites). They can supply details relating to available shelters.
Utilize Online Resources: Websites like FEMA, Red Cross, and local charities frequently note emergency services offered in particular regions.
Neighborhood Hotlines: Many areas have hotlines that use 24/7 support for individuals in requirement of emergency services, including housing.
Prepare Necessary Information: When seeking shelter, it can be valuable to have identification ready, in addition to any vital documents, to speed up the procedure.
What to Expect at Emergency Boarding Facilities
People looking for emergency boarding need to be prepared for the list below elements at these facilities:
Basic Living Arrangements: Most emergency boarding setups provide standard sleeping plans often shared among numerous people.
Meals and Hygiene Facilities: Access to meals is typically supplied, along with basic hygiene facilities to preserve personal care.
Support Services: Many shelters use services such as psychological health counseling, monetary assistance programs, and resources to help with longer-term real estate solutions.
Constraints and Rules: It is important to comprehend that these centers frequently have specific guidelines concerning check-in/check-out times, visitor policies, and habits standards in order to maintain safety and order.

What if I have animals?
Lots of emergency shelters do not enable family pets for health and wellness factors. Nevertheless, some companies may have provisions or partnerships with pet shelters to accommodate individuals with animals. It's finest to check ahead of time.
Are there services for children available in emergency shelters?
Many emergency shelters make every effort to offer services for families with kids, consisting of childcare and academic resources. Nevertheless, the schedule of such services might differ.
